Practical Info

Date: 27 - 30 June 2019
Venue: Gothenburg Beach Center
Host City: Göteborg (SWE)
Airport: Gothenburg (Landvetter International Airport)
Distance from airport to venue: 30 km
Stadium Capacity:  600 seats
Participating Teams: Main Draw of 32 men's and 32 women's teams

Live Streaming: EuroVolleyTV

Flash Info

Gothenburg is a port city with a strategic location between Oslo and Copenhagen. It has a population of around 533,000 and is Sweden’s second largest city.  Gothenburg is a leading event city in the northern part of Europe, and events are important – both for Gothenburg’s popularity as a destination and in building an attractive city over time.  

The city of Göteborg will be hosting a European Beach Volleyball Championship (in any age group) for the very first time in history. Göteborg has already cemented its leading role on the European map by hosting a number of NEVZA zonal events and CEV Satellites as well, with a 1-Star event due to take place in April 2019.

The city’s Beach Center is the largest Beach Volleyball indoor facility in the world, including gym, restaurant and relaxation area. In the near by area there is also a hotel, 20 football courts, schools and an indoor ski facility. The Göteborg Beachvolley Club boasts an impressive number of 1,500 members and an incredible 230,000 people of all ages and backgrounds visit the Beach Center every year.

The #EuroBeachVolleyU20 will be a truly special opportunity for Sweden’s Beach Volleyball sensation David Åhman and Jonatan Hellvig, reigning U18 European champions and the gold medal winners from the 2018 Youth Olympic Games, to perform before their home fans.
